Understanding RTP in Roulette
The Return to Player (RTP) is a crucial metric for any gambler. It signifies the percentage of wagers that a game returns to players over a long period. In roulette, the RTP can vary significantly based on the variant you choose to play. Here’s a breakdown:
- European Roulette: RTP of approximately 97.3%
- American Roulette: RTP of approximately 94.74%
The difference in RTP is primarily due to the number of pockets on the wheel. European roulette has 37 pockets (0-36), while American roulette has 38 pockets (0, 00, and 1-36). This extra pocket decreases the RTP and increases the house edge.
Bonus Terms and Wagering Requirements
Bonuses are a powerful tool for online players, but understanding their terms is vital to ensure you can utilize them effectively. Common types of bonuses in online roulette include welcome bonuses, deposit match bonuses, and free spins. However, these bonuses often come with wagering requirements that dictate how much you must bet before you can withdraw any winnings.
- Wagering Requirements: Typically range from 30x to 50x the bonus amount.
- Game Contribution: Not all games contribute equally to wagering requirements. For instance:
- Roulette: 0% contribution (bonus cannot be used)
- Slots: 100% contribution
This means if you receive a £100 bonus with a 35x wagering requirement, you must wager £3,500 before you can withdraw any funds. Many players overlook this detail, making it crucial to read the fine print carefully.

Comparative Table of Roulette Variants
| Variant | RTP (%) | House Edge (%) |
|---|---|---|
| European Roulette | 97.3 | 2.7 |
| American Roulette | 94.74 | 5.26 |
| French Roulette | 97.3 | 2.7 |
